alakkal colony
alakkal colony is a hamlet in Mananthavady, Wayanad, Kerala. alakkal colony is situated nearby to the hamlet paachikolli colony, as well as near adayi colony.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Kallody and Kunhome.
Kallody
Village
Kallody is a village in the Edavaka Grama panchayath of the Wayanad district, Kerala, India. It forms part of the Mananthavady Taluk. The Hill Highway SH-59 passes through this village town. Kallody is situated 6 km east of alakkal colony.
Kunhome
Village
Kunhome is a small village situated in Thondernadu Panchayath, Wayanad district, Kerala, India. It has a diverse cultural heritage. Kunhome is a hub for domestic and international tourists. Kunhome is situated 6 km west of alakkal colony.
Boys Town, Mananthavady
Village
Boys Town is a village in the Mananthavady taluk in the Wayanad district of Kerala, India. The village is 13 km from Mananthavady. Boys Town, Mananthavady is situated 7 km north of alakkal colony.
